From 62716422b9f57b11f3a0afb01f5011b63702226d Mon Sep 17 00:00:00 2001 From: Luca Casonato Date: Thu, 18 Mar 2021 19:25:25 +0100 Subject: chore(console): distinguish between log levels (#9824) Change `Console.#printFunc` to pass a log level as the second argument (0 = debug, 3 = error), instead of a boolean for `isErr`. This does not change the Deno runtime behaviour at all. --- runtime/js/99_main.js |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) (limited to 'runtime/js') diff --git a/runtime/js/99_main.js b/runtime/js/99_main.js index 233c5cd43..a2fff2571 100644 --- a/runtime/js/99_main.js +++ b/runtime/js/99_main.js @@ -290,7 +290,9 @@ delete Object.prototype.__proto__; btoa: util.writable(btoa), clearInterval: util.writable(timers.clearInterval), clearTimeout: util.writable(timers.clearTimeout), - console: util.writable(new Console(core.print)), + console: util.writable( + new Console((msg, level) => core.print(msg, level > 1)), + ), crypto: util.readOnly(crypto), fetch: util.writable(fetch.fetch), performance: util.writable(performance.performance), -- cgit v1.2.3